这段代码不在 data() 函数中,因此无法确定上下文。但是,根据代码片段中提供的信息,可以推断出这是一个异步 API 调用,用于重置密码。它使用了一个名为 $api 的对象,并传递了两个参数:选项值和用户名。

let res = await this.$api.resetPass(${this.optionsValues[this.index]}, this.username)

该代码片段使用 await 关键字等待 this.$api.resetPass() 方法的异步执行结果。this.optionsValues[this.index] 表示当前选项值,this.username 表示用户的用户名。

$api 对象可能是自定义的 API 客户端,用于与后端服务器进行通信。resetPass() 方法可能是一个用于重置密码的 API 端点,它接收选项值和用户名作为参数,并返回重置密码的结果。

res 变量存储了 resetPass() 方法返回的结果。该结果可能包含成功或失败信息,以及其他相关信息。

总结:

该代码片段使用 Vue.js 中的异步 API 调用,通过 $api 对象调用 resetPass() 方法来重置用户密码。它传递了选项值和用户名作为参数,并使用 await 关键字等待结果。

Vue.js 中的重置密码 API 调用

原文地址: https://www.cveoy.top/t/topic/gQdP 著作权归作者所有。请勿转载和采集!

免费AI点我,无需注册和登录